ORIGINAL <br /> <br /> AGREEMENT <br /> <br /> for <br /> <br /> SPRING STREET SHELTER <br /> <br /> (MENTAL HEALTH ASSOCIATION OF SAN MATEO COUNTY) <br />THIS AGREEMENT, made and entered into this (7~a'~- day of ~o.,~, 2002, by <br />and between the CITY OF REDWOOD CITY, a charter city and municipal corporation <br />of the State of California ("City") and Mental Health Association of San Mateo County, a <br />California nonprofit organization ("Contractor") (collectively the "Parties"); <br /> <br /> WITNESSETH: <br /> <br /> WHEREAS, Contractor provides a emergency shelter program for single <br />persons with mental disabilities (the Program); and <br /> <br /> WHEREAS, Contractor has requested financial assistance in order to conduct <br />the program described in the attached Exhibit B (Contract Objectives), which is <br />incorporated herein by this reference (the "Program"), for residents of City during the <br />fiscal year commencing July 1, 2002, and ending June 30, 2003; and <br /> <br /> WHEREAS, City Council has reviewed Contractor's request; finds that providing <br />the financial assistance will benefit Redwood City and its citizens; and, desires to <br />allocate to Contractor the sum of Ten Thousand Dollars ($10,000) from its Community <br />Development Block Grant funds for the Program; <br /> <br /> NOW, THEREFORE, the Parties hereby agree as follows: <br /> <br /> 1. FINANCIAL ASSISTANCE. City will allocate to Contractor the sum of Ten <br />Thousand Dollars ($10,000) for exclusive use by Contractor during the fiscal year <br />commencing July 1, 2002, and ending June 30, 2003, solely for the purposes described <br />in Paragraph 2. <br /> <br />Service.agr <br />10/8/o2 <br /> <br /> <br />
